**South East Water Faces License Revocation as Thousands Go Without Water**

Amid ongoing water shortages, South East Water could potentially lose its operating license after countless residents in Kent and Sussex have been left without access to water. This distressing situation has unfolded over recent days, impacting homes and businesses in the region.

The supply issues began to escalate earlier this week, leading to significant interruptions for thousands. The situation has drawn criticism from various quarters, with clean water campaigner Feargal Sharkey calling for immediate action. "It's not that Ofwat should review their licence it's that the SoS should right now, today, this very moment, issue an enforcement order. Why is that not happening?" he stated, highlighting the urgency of the matter.

Local authorities and the water provider are under immense pressure to address the crisis promptly. As complaints mount, the regulatory bodies are expected to investigate the circumstances surrounding the shortages. The impact of this debacle goes beyond inconvenience; it raises serious concerns about water management and the reliability of essential services in the area.
